1. Research the Snail Industry

Before diving headfirst into your snail business, it’s crucial to conduct thorough research on the snail industry. Familiarize yourself with the different types of snails, their habitat requirements, food preferences, and breeding patterns. Additionally, study market trends, potential competitors, and consumer demand for snail products. This initial groundwork will lay a solid foundation for your venture.

2. Develop a Business Plan

Once you’ve gathered sufficient knowledge about snails and the industry, it’s time to create a comprehensive business plan. Specify your business goals, target market, products or services, pricing strategy, and marketing approach. Determine the resources you’ll need, such as a suitable location, equipment, and adequate funds. A well-structured business plan will help you stay focused and organized throughout the startup process.

3. Acquire the Necessary Permits and Licenses

Before commencing any business operation, it’s vital to ensure legal compliance. Research and acquire the necessary permits and licenses for operating a snail business in your area. This may include licenses for breeding, selling, and distributing snails. It’s important to complete all the required paperwork and adhere to regulations to avoid potential legal issues in the future.

4. Setup a Suitable Snail Habitat

Snails have specific habitat requirements to ensure their well-being and productivity. Depending on the type of snail you’ll be working with, create an environment that includes appropriate substrate, temperature, humidity, and lighting conditions. Design and construct a snail habitat that provides comfort and promotes healthy growth. Consult with experts or fellow snail breeders for guidance if needed.

5. Procure Snails and Start Breeding

Now that your snail habitat is ready, it’s time to acquire snails for breeding. Source quality snails from reputable suppliers or consider breeding your own initially. Ensure you have enough female and male snails for successful breeding. Get familiar with the breeding process, incubation periods, and necessary care during this crucial phase. Monitor the snails’ growth and development closely.
